Is Saint Seiya Omega canon?

Saint Seiya Omega is a non-canon anime continuation to the Saint Seiya anime by Masami Kurumada.

What kind of manga is Saint Seiya?

Saint Seiya. Saint Seiya (聖闘士(セイント)星(セイ)矢(ヤ), Seinto Seiya), also known as Saint Seiya: Knights of the Zodiac or simply Knights of the Zodiac, is a Japanese manga series written and illustrated by Masami Kurumada. It was serialized in Weekly Shōnen Jump from 1986 to 1990, with the chapters collected into 28 tankōbon volumes by Shueisha.

How many episodes are there in Saint Seiya Omega?

A new anime series was announced by Toei Animation, under the name Saint Seiya Omega, which began airing on April 1, 2012 with a grand total of 97 episodes. As an “anime original story”, it does not take place in the continuity of Kurumada’s manga.
